Synopsis:

Six ladies, dissatisfied with the performance of their male dominated Parish Council stand for election and are returned. None of the ladies have experience in local government and as the parish clerk resigned and left the village on an extended holiday they have little guidance on how to proceed. Not all the ladies are known to each other and those who do are not necessarily friends. One or two have strong opinions and ideas on how the council should be run, others see it as an opportunity to make friends and influence people. The rest are bemused at their election.

Synopsis:

Three women trapped in mundane jobs that are tied to an unreliable computer system spend many of their working hours in shared hopes, dreams and confidences. Motherly Mary is intrigued to find she may be related to a member of the crew of the Titanic. Jenny, disappointed in her marriage, seeks ways to rekindle the fire in her relationship with her husband. Kellyanne daydreams about her new, exciting and older boyfriend and plans for their future. All this while trying to please or placate an unreasonable boss whose deadlines must be met despite the vagaries of the computer system.
